2017-10-12 127 views
0

我試圖禁用拖放到該項目時放在一個div。所以一旦可拖動的物品被放置在可丟棄的div上,它將無法在其他地方被拖動。如何在drop後禁用droppable div中的拖動項目?

這是我到目前爲止的代碼:

$(".div1").droppable({ 
    drop: function (event, ui) { 
     ui.draggable({disabled: true}); 

}); 

我試圖disabled: true但這並沒有工作。有人可以幫我從這裏出去嗎?

+0

分享更多代碼爲更好的結果 – Bhargav

回答

1

你可以添加類名'disabled',然後在你的類的屬性中設置none。

.disabled{ 
    pointer-events: none; 
} 
+0

這一個禁用原始可拖動項目,而不是已被放置在div內的項目。 –

+0

這取決於你如何使用此代碼..你可以給這個類你想要什麼.. –

+1

哦,是的,謝謝你的作品! –

相關問題